In a significant development, Russian media has officially disclosed the authentic identity, age, and other personal details of the individual widely recognized as Yaytseslav. This man gained notoriety for recording African women without their permission and sharing the footage online.

Unveiling the True Identity

The revelations confirm that Yaytseslav's real name is Vladislav Lyulkov. He is 36 years old and hails from Ulyanovsk, located in the Ulyanovsk Oblast region of Russia. Additionally, he has been known to use aliases such as Yaytseslav and Vyacheslav Trahov, which have contributed to the confusion surrounding his persona.

Background of the Viral Incident

Yaytseslav became a viral sensation after he was caught on camera filming various African women without their consent. The clips were subsequently uploaded to the internet, sparking widespread outrage and raising serious ethical concerns about privacy and consent in the digital age.

This exposure follows extensive investigations by Russian media outlets, which have now provided a clearer picture of the man behind the controversial videos. The publication of his real name, age, and hometown aims to shed light on his background and hold him accountable for his actions.

Implications and Public Reaction

The disclosure has ignited discussions about online behavior and the protection of individuals' rights, particularly in cross-cultural contexts. Many have expressed relief that his identity has been uncovered, hoping it will lead to greater awareness and preventive measures against similar incidents in the future.

As the story continues to unfold, further details may emerge regarding the legal and social repercussions for Yaytseslav. The case serves as a reminder of the importance of respecting privacy and obtaining consent when recording or sharing content involving others.
